Sin can deceive our hearts by making us believe its paths bring satisfaction, when in reality they draw us away from God.
One of sin’s most dangerous characteristics is that it rarely appears destructive at first. The Bible warns that sin has the ability to deceive and gradually harden the heart. Many times, it begins with small thoughts, decisions, or desires that seem harmless, but can progressively draw us away from God’s will. For this reason, Hebrews encourages believers to exhort one another so they may remain firm and not fall into sin’s deception. We need God’s truth to discern what appears attractive but is actually spiritually harmful. Jesus taught that true freedom is found by abiding in His Word because only He can reveal what enslaves us. Recognizing sin’s deception requires humility and a willingness to allow God to examine our hearts. When we walk close to the Lord, His truth helps us identify the lies that attempt to draw us away from Him.
